Describe your painting:

A feline scientist looks through a prism and onto a colorful world full of hope and possibilities.

What inspired you?

With this painting my aim is to explore the connection between science and art – where do they intersect? The prism splits light into spectral colors (the colors of the rainbow) and “paints” the world outside the window.

What is your background as an artist?

Adriana Ameigh is a Puerto Rican abstract artist based in Raleigh, North Carolina. Her botanical and abstract paintings invite the viewer to explore the stories embedded underneath layers of vibrant colors and textured surfaces. She works primarily in acrylics, and oils with cold wax. Her current series focuses on exploring her Puerto Rican heritage and what it means to be part of a diaspora.
